Angie's Friends is a 501(c)3 non-profit animal welfare organization established in 2008 for the sole purpose of aiding neglected and abused dogs in economically depressed neighborhoods of Dallas. The organization is named for, and the grassroots work is done by, Angie Manriquez, who is known throughout the community as "The Fairy Dogmother of Dallas". Even though Angie's Friends was not formed until 2008, Angie has been carrying on her mission since 1999.
